Renal Cell Carcinoma with Gastric and Paratracheal Metastases

Rodrigues AN, Pranavan G and Gananadha S

Renal cell carcinoma (RCC) has been known metastasize to almost all organ systems [1], however gastric metastasis is rare, with 50 cases reported in the literature to date [2]. There are also few reports of Para-tracheal RCC metastases. Here we describe a case of a 73-year-old patient with disseminated metastatic renal cell carcinoma (RCC) with gastric metastasis and a large para-treacheal deposit resulting in tracheal invasion and compression.
